柯林斯词典
- PHRASAL VERB 偷听;监听
If youlisten into a private conversation, you secretly listen to it.- He assigned federal agents to listen in on Martin Luther King's phone calls.
他派了联邦探员去窃听马丁·路德·金的电话。

英英释义
verb
- listen quietly, without contributing to the conversation
- listen without the speaker's knowledge
- the jealous man was eavesdropping on his wife's conversations
